International Leo Projects

Spotlight on Children is the international service project of Leo clubs. Spotlight on Children projects give Leos the opportunity to enrich the lives of children by:

  • Collecting food and clothes for local street children
  • Repairing playgrounds
  • Implementing after-school tutoring programs
  • Visiting children in hospitals
  • Raising funds for immunization programs

Through projects like these, Leo clubs bring hope and laughter to needy children, especially on December 5, International Leo Day.

Local Community Service Projects

Leos also show their generosity and creativity via community service projects. Here are just a few examples of successful projects Leos have completed around the world.

  • Onekama Leos, Michigan, USA, planted 900 daffodil bulbs in an 80-acre public park.
  • The Calgary Millennium Leo Club, Alberta, Canada, sponsored a child in Romania.
  •  Ferrara Leo Club, Italy, sold chocolates to raise funds for Special Olympics.

Serving Together

Leo clubs and their sponsoring Lions clubs are encouraged to collaborate with each other.  Collaboration can include:

  • Joint Service Projects
  • Joint meetings
  • Participation in each other's activities and/or events
